  • What was the trick that you did at 0:42 to 0:45?

  • @firegeek22 It's just thirds down the neck. The first finger of my left hand is on E, 3rd string, 9th fret, and the middle finger is on A-flat, 5th string, 11th fret. Slide down 2 frets to D, 2 frets to C, 3 frets to A and 2 frets to G. When you play the G the 3rd string is actually open. The reason this works is you muffle the string in between, the 4th string, with your first or middle finger as you fret so you can pick all three strings but only the 3rd and 5th will ring.

  • The first time I tried out the VM I hated it. Then I went back to the store when I had a lot of time (and a patient salesman who left me alone for a while) and after working with it for a while I realized this was MY amp. It takes time, it's not as easy as it might be with the JVM or other amps to dial in a great sound but I find that a good starting place is with knobs (except Master Volume of course) at 12:00 o'clock. Give it some time - you might be surprised.

  • They sound MUCH better in person! I love this thing so much I drag it with me where ever I go. I refuse to play through anything else. I bought the Fulltone OCD thinking I could keep the VM on Low range with a clean tone and control my overdrive tone with the pedal, but the pedal sound couldn't compare with the amp's natural overdriven tone on High range so I returned the OCD. The amp stays on High and I clean up my tone by turning down my guitar's volume control.
